Making a Difference

In 2024–2025, EdShift helped more children feel safer, express their feelings, and access creative support when they needed it.

1331

children and young people reached

314

families supported

679

creative, trauma-informed sessions delivered

100%

said they felt safer

96%

felt more able to express their feelings
